Job overview

An exciting opportunity has arisen to join Weston Dialysis Unit as a Sister/ Charge Nurse!

You will be an experienced Band 5 or already a sister/ charge nurse looking for a change or an opportunity to shine and show your potential as a future Leader in Nursing care, Renal experience is not necessary as this will be taught. 

Although your primary post will be based at your successful unit; You will be asked to support other areas within the division and especially the other renal units within North Bristol Trust to gain interdisciplinary working, gain knowledge and auditing as well as networking with other teams.  

Please note, this post is based at Weston Dialysis unit (Ambleside Renal unit) Weston general Hospital, please ensure you can commute here prior to applying.

Working for our organisation

North Bristol NHS Trust employs over 12,000 staff providing healthcare to the residents of Bristol, South Gloucestershire and North Somerset from our award-winning hospital building at Southmead.  We are the regional Major Trauma Centre, and an internationally recognised centre of excellence in a range of services and major specialities.
